Good job. Try using side B-flat instead of bis when they surround C's. This will avoid "flip-flopping" and the blips between the notes should go away. Also, use fork F#/Gb if you aren't already (can't see your right hand). Also, add some dynamic shading instead of playing it all one dynamic. Judges hate that.
